Nominación a  academias militares

Estudiar en una academia militar es una gran oportunidad de moldear un futuro de excelencia y es un honor para la comisionada residente, Jenniffer González, poder ayudar a jóvenes de Puerto Rico con una nominación a estas academias. 

El proceso para poder ingresar a las academias militares comienza por enviar los documentos a la academia seleccionada y luego entregar la solicitud de nominación a la oficina del congresista donde reside. 

La comisionada residente es el único miembro del Congreso, representando a Puerto Rico, y tiene la oportunidad de nominar jóvenes líderes de la isla para estudiar en escuelas militares de Estados Unidos.

     ¿Cuáles son los requisitos básicos para ser elegible?

  • Tener entre 17 y 23 años
  • Ser ciudadano americano con pasaporte vigente
  • Residir en Puerto Rico
  • Soltero, sin hijos y/o dependientes
  • Tomar un examen de aptitud física
  • Excelente desempeño académico

Las academias militares que necesitan la recomendación de la comisionada para poder ingresar son: Academia Militar de Estados Unidos en West Point, Nueva York; la Academia Naval en Annapolis, Maryland; la Academia de la Fuerza Aérea en Colorado Springs, Colorado; y la Academia de la Marina Mercante en Kings Point, Nueva York.

Las personas que deseen participar deben contar con las características de dinamismo y liderazgo. Factores académicos y extra curriculares serán considerados a la hora de seleccionar.

Los interesados deben enviar su expediente de nominación a nuestras oficinas con la siguiente información:

  • Tres cartas de recomendación 
  • Foto 4x6 (no foto de estudio)
  • Certificación de escuela superior completada
  • Ensayo explicando el por qué se quiere convertir en un oficial de las fuerzas armadas de Estados Unidos. (1 página/ tamaño 12)

Los jóvenes preseleccionados pasarán a un proceso de entrevistas y análisis por parte de un comité evaluador.

TEST FLEXIBLE POLICY:

For students applying for a nomination to the Class of 2025, we will follow a “test flexible” policy, which will allow students to apply to the nomination process without an SAT or ACT test score.  If the student has the Puerto Rico College Board (PRCB) or PSAT test result he will be able to submit them for consideration. Students who have attempted and have not been able to take either the PRCB, PSAT, SAT or ACT due to cancellation, unavailability, or other extenuating circumstance will not be disqualified from consideration.  If a student seeks consideration for a nomination for appointment without any of the test mentioned above, we will ask him to provide supporting information concerning test availability, cancellation.  

Our commitment is to conduct a comprehensive assessment of applicant credentials which include reviews of academic achievement, academic aptitude (rigor), leadership experiences, physical fitness, life experiences, volunteer work and other unique attributes during the application process.

The bottom line is that candidate should continue to do everything they can to take the SAT or ACT before the end of 2020. Candidates should not use the “test flexible” policy as an excuse not to take the SAT or ACT. 


 

Which Academies Require a nomination?

 
academias militares web 2 graduacion.pngDEPARTMENT OF DEFENSE
 
• U.S. Military Academy at West Point westpoint.edu
• U.S. Naval Academy. Annapolis, MD usna.edu
• U.S. Air Force Academy, Colorado Springs, CO. usafa.af.mil 
 
 DEPARTMENT OF TRANSPORTATION 
                                                       • U.S. Merchant Marine Academy (Kings Point, NY) usmma.edu
 

academias militares web 3.pngWhich Academy does not require a nomination?

 
DEPARTMENT OF HOMELAND SECURITY
•US Coast Guard Academy at New  London, CT uscga.edu

ELIGIBILITY

 

academias militares web 6.png

 
• Meet Eligibility Requirements as of  July 1st of the year of admission to an academy:
• Be a United States Citizen
• Be at least 17 years old, but not past the 23rd birthday;
• No Spouse or be pregnant
• Have no legal obligation to support children or other dependents.

Nomination Process

academias militares JGO 1.png
 
 
• Nomination period starts  on May 15th of each year and ends on October 18  for those candidates who are high school juniors and will be seniors the following school year, or who have already graduated. Evidence of Residency
• You must be a legal resident of Puerto Rico to seek a nomination from our office.
• Proof of age, citizenship and legal resident status.
• Proof marital status and lack of dependents
 
 
 
 
 

NOMINATION FILE - What you need?

academias militares web 9.png
 
• One 4 inch by 6-inch photo of yourself (NOT STUDIO PHOTO) 
• Signed and dated Nomination Form available from Congresswoman Gonzalez website:   https://gonzalez-colon.house.gov/services/military-academy-nominations
• A copy of your SAT or ACT scores. These scores are the entrance examinations recognized by the service academies. If you took more than one test, or you took it more than once, send your most recent scores.
• Official high school transcript
• Essay explaining the reason why you want to become an officer in the U.S. Armed Forces of the U.S. (1 page/12 font, maximum 500 words)
 
 
academias militares JGO 2.png
• A biographical sketch which must include any work experience, school extracurricular activities, or any community service.
• Three letters of recommendations
• One letter of recommendation must be from your school counselor, advisor or principal.
         - The remaining two letters can be from any individuals of your choosing.
 
• The letters of recommendation must establish that:
         - the author knows you personally and
         - should describe those personal qualifications for which the author has decided to recommend you.
         -  The more the author can say about you, the greater the opportunity will be to learn about you.
 
 
academias militares JGO 3.png 
After the file:
• The Nomination Committee evaluates that all requirements are met.
•  If all requirements are met, the presumptive nominees are subject of an interview with members of the Nomination Committee at our Office.
•  If all previous requirements are met, then the nomination is sent to the corresponding academy and the corresponding admission process of such school.
